President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ono and first lady Ani Yudhoyono joined a morning aerobics session at the Trade Ministry on Friday. They were accompanied by Jakarta Governor Fauzi Bowo, Trade Minister Mari Elka Pangestu and Youth and Sport Minister Andi Mallarangeng.
The session began at 6:30 a.m. but Yudhoyono and Ani only arrived an hour later. Prior to their arrival, the participants danced to dangdut songs such as “Kucing Garong” (“Alley Cat”) and “Jablay” (“Lonely Woman”) led by three instructors. The dangdut songs were soon replaced by Anang’s love ballad “Separuh Jiwaku Pergi” (“Half of my Soul is Gone”).
The morning aerobics session was part of Andi Mallarangeng’s program, introduced when he became the sports minister, but Mari Elka said her ministry had performed morning aerobics long before his time.
“We regularly carry out the aerobics session every Friday morning. We believe sports will make us healthier, more productive and more creative,” Mari Elka told vivanews.com.
After the exercise session, Yudhoyono and Ani browsed the homemade sports products displayed in the ministry’s front yard.
